pretty sure that's the 'chance of rain' percentage....


 
Posted : 23/12/2013 10:01 am
Posts: 2344
Free Member
 

It is just the chance of precipitation yes - so it just means it's pretty likley its going to rain....it doesn't necessarily mean it will rain a huge amount.

It's something that confuses a lot if people apparently. with some thinking that it means tha it will rain for 95% of the time rather than there is a 95% chance of rain at some point during this 24hr period.
